1. Exploring Job Opportunities in El Paso City Government

The City of El Paso employs thousands of individuals across numerous departments. Understanding the types of jobs available is the first step in finding your ideal role.

A. Public Safety Careers

These positions are crucial for maintaining the safety and well-being of El Paso residents. Examples include:

  • Police Officers: Responsible for patrolling neighborhoods, responding to emergencies, and enforcing the law.
  • Firefighters: Trained to extinguish fires, provide medical assistance, and conduct rescue operations.
  • Emergency Medical Technicians (EMTs): Provide immediate medical care to patients in emergency situations.

B. Administrative and Clerical Roles

These positions support the day-to-day operations of various city departments. Examples include:

  • Administrative Assistants: Provide clerical and administrative support to department staff.
  • Customer Service Representatives: Assist citizens with inquiries and resolve complaints.
  • Data Entry Clerks: Enter and maintain data in city databases.

C. Engineering and Infrastructure Jobs

These roles involve planning, designing, and maintaining the city's infrastructure. Examples include:

  • Civil Engineers: Design and oversee the construction of roads, bridges, and other infrastructure projects.
  • Construction Inspectors: Ensure that construction projects comply with city codes and regulations.
  • Water and Wastewater Technicians: Operate and maintain the city's water and wastewater treatment plants.

D. Parks and Recreation Positions

These jobs focus on maintaining and improving the city's parks, recreational facilities, and programs. Examples include:

  • Park Rangers: Patrol parks, enforce regulations, and provide information to visitors.
  • Recreation Specialists: Plan and conduct recreational activities for people of all ages.
  • Landscapers: Maintain the grounds of city parks and other public spaces.

4. Understanding the El Paso Civil Service System

The City of El Paso operates under a civil service system, which ensures fair and merit-based hiring and promotion practices. This system promotes transparency and reduces the potential for political influence in employment decisions. The El Paso Civil Service Commission oversees the administration of the civil service system.

A. Key Features of the Civil Service System

  • Merit-based hiring: Hiring decisions are based on qualifications and performance on standardized tests and interviews.
  • Protection from political influence: Employees are protected from being hired or fired based on political affiliation.
  • Fair promotion practices: Promotions are based on merit and seniority.
  • Disciplinary procedures: Employees have the right to due process in disciplinary matters.
